Automated Writing Evaluation Tools
Automated writing evaluation tools score essays on standardized rubrics.
Yomu.ai's Education Suite benchmarks against criteria like thesis clarity, paragraph unity, and argument support. You submit your draft and, within moments, receive a score breakdown: "Introduction: 8/10," "Supporting Evidence: 7/10," and "Conclusion: 9/10." Its new peer comparison dashboard shows how your work stacks against class averages, motivating students to exceed benchmarks.
These platforms shine in classroom settings:
Teachers assign prompts, students upload responses, and the system generates feedback that aligns with curriculum standards. Educators save hours on grading while learners access immediate insights into structure and content.
Yomu.ai also offers custom rubric creation, allowing instructors to weight criteria, like creativity or critical thinking, so evaluation mirrors specific learning objectives.

Automated Writing Evaluation Tools
Hemingway Editor continues to excel at readability scoring. It flags long, dense sentences and highlights adverbs or passive constructions that sap energy from prose. A glance at its color‑coded analysis tells you where to simplify. In the latest desktop version, Hemingway added a "Voice Consistency" metric, ensuring your piece maintains a uniform narrative perspective.
Meanwhile, Writer.com's Smart Check integrates seamlessly with Microsoft Word and Google Docs. It references a custom style guide and enforces terminology consistency. Such integration makes it more than a proofreading add‑on; it embeds quality control into daily workflows. Writer.com now offers team dashboards, so managers track overall writing quality across departments and identify common error trends.

Emerging Trends in 2025
Technology evolves fast. These trends shape the future of writing improvement tools:
● Real‑time collaboration
Cloud editors now host live peer and AI feedback. Teams annotate drafts together, merging human insight with algorithmic checks. Co‑editing sessions let multiple users accept or reject AI‑suggested revisions instantly.
● Multilingual support
AI models translate and evaluate in dozens of languages. Writers switch seamlessly between English, Spanish, and Mandarin while still getting in‑depth feedback. Some platforms even offer cross‑language style transfer, adapting tone and structure to target‑language conventions.
● Human‑in‑the‑loop ethics
Providers embed review steps that flag biased suggestions or over‑simplifications. Humans vet AI outputs to ensure fairness and pedagogical soundness. This approach builds trust, especially in educational contexts where accuracy and equity matter most.
● Voice‑interface integration
Emerging tools let you speak drafts aloud and then receive instant textual feedback. This hands‑free workflow benefits busy professionals who draft emails or notes on the go.
